Wagering Requirements and Fine Print
Alright, let’s talk about the boring stuff because it matters. The 230 free spins no deposit today Australia offer comes with a few rules. First, you have to use the spins within 72 hours. That’s fine. Second, any winnings from those spins are subject to a 35x wagering requirement. That means if you win $100 from the spins, you need to wager $3,500 before you can withdraw it. That sounds like a lot, but you’re playing pokies, so it goes fast.
Third, there is a max cashout of $150. So even if you hit a massive win, you can only take out $150. That’s the trade-off for getting free spins without a deposit. I think it’s fair. You’re not putting your own money at risk. Fourth, you have to use the spins on the designated game. You can’t just pick any pokie.
